Tungkol sa kursong ito

Ever wondered how spacecraft navigate the vastness of space or how missions to other planets are planned? This course will provide you with a solid theoretical foundation in astrodynamics, enabling you to comprehend the complex dance of celestial bodies and engineered spacecraft. What you'll learn: * Learn the foundational laws of celestial mechanics, including Kepler's laws of planetary motion. * Understand the two-body problem and its application to orbital trajectory analysis. * Apply concepts of orbital maneuvers, such as powered flight and midcourse corrections, to guide spacecraft. * Master techniques for orbit determination and mission planning, including Lambert's problem. * Understand the principles behind recursive algorithms used in modern space navigation. * Explore how orbital mechanics applies to contemporary challenges like satellite constellation design. The course begins with core definitions and historical context, then systematically builds up to complex orbital mechanics, culminating in practical applications for space mission design. You will read through essential theories, work through illustrative examples, and practice applying these principles to conceptual space scenarios. This course is designed for absolute beginners with no prior knowledge of astrodynamics or advanced physics, offering a clear path to understanding space travel. No prerequisites are required; all necessary concepts are explained from the ground up. Begin your journey into the fascinating world of astrodynamics today.
